判断数据类型最先让人想到的那应该就是typeof操作符,这种方法对于一些常用的类型来说那算是毫无压力,比如Function、String、Number、Undefined等,但是要是检测Array的对象就不起作用了。利用typeof除了array和null判断为object外,其他的都可以正常判断alert(typeof null); // "object"alert(typeof functio
转载
2023-12-26 10:37:48
45阅读
前面《变量的赋值和对象的赋值》中有用到typeof运算符去判断运算数的类型,结果如下: alert(typeof 1); // 返回字符串"number"
alert(typeof "1"); // 返回字符串"string"
alert(typeof true); // 返回字符串"boolean"
al
转载
2024-07-21 11:23:46
33阅读
java数组是静态的,而javaScript的数组是动态的。当数组被初始化后,该数组的长度就不可变了。java程序中的数组必须经过初始化才可以使用。所谓初始化,就是为数组对象的元素分配内存空间,并为每个数组元素指定初始值。 String[] str ;//声明一个字符串数组,未分配内存
System.out.println(str);
//此时IDE会报错:the local varia
转载
2023-12-19 20:07:02
31阅读
# Python如何判断是否为数组
在Python中,可以使用不同的方法来判断一个变量是否为数组。以下我们将介绍几种常用的方法,包括使用Python内置函数`type()`、`isinstance()`以及第三方库`numpy`中的方法。
## 方法一:使用`type()`函数
Python内置函数`type()`可以用来获取一个对象的类型。对于数组来说,可以使用该函数判断一个变量是否为`l
原创
2023-10-11 11:36:21
2513阅读
# 如何判断一个对象是不是数组?
在Python中,判断一个对象是否为数组有多种方法。本文将介绍几种常用的方法,并提供对应的代码示例。我们将通过以下几个步骤来解决这个问题:
1. 了解Python中数组的定义
2. 使用Python内置函数判断一个对象是否为数组
3. 使用第三方库判断一个对象是否为数组
4. 比较不同方法的优缺点
5. 附录:完整代码示例
## 1. 了解Python中数组
原创
2023-11-25 06:48:37
153阅读
一、前言 在日常开发中,我们经常需要判断某个对象是否是数组类型,本文就此做了一些分析,最终得出结论,使用Object.prototype.toString的方法能够较完美的实现判断一个变量是否为数组。
二、js中检测对象的方法
在js中检测对象类型的常见的方法有几种
1.typeof操作符1 alert(typeof null); // "object"
2 alert(typeof []
转载
2024-05-14 20:00:18
213阅读
## 项目方案:判断 JSON 数据是否为数组
在数据处理与分析的过程中,JSON(JavaScript Object Notation)作为一种轻量级的数据交换格式,被广泛应用于许多编程语言中。Python 作为一种流行的编程语言,其内置的 `json` 模块使得处理 JSON 数据变得方便。然而,判断 JSON 数据是否为数组是数据处理过程中的一个重要步骤。在本项目方案中,我们将探讨如何实现
JavaScript有五种方法可以确定一个值到底是什么类型,分别是typeof运算符,constructor法,instanceof运算符,Object.prototype.toString方法以及Array.isArray法.1.用typeof运算符来判断(判断数组这里无效)typeof是javascript原生提供的判断数据类型的运算符,它会返回一个表示参数的数据类型的字符串,例如:const
转载
2023-09-01 14:23:02
86阅读
简介在 JS 中使用数组是一种常见操作,有时在开发中,获得一个需要作为数组的变量,但是我们不确定它是否是数组,那要怎么去判断是否为数组呢?JS 中的非原始数据类型都是对象(函数具有自己的类型,但它们也是对象)。因此,仅使用typeof运算符来判断是不够的:let result = { subject: 'Science', marks: 97 };
let numbers = [1, 2, 3,
转载
2024-04-15 13:45:08
46阅读
# 在 Hive 中判断数组的基本流程与实现
在 Hive 中,数组是一种常用的数据类型,经常用于存储多个值。对于新手开发者来说,理解如何判断某个数据结构是否为数组是入门的基本技能。本篇文章将一步步引导你实现这个功能。
## 整个流程
以下是判断一个字段是否为数组的整体流程:
| 步骤 | 说明 | 示例代码
原创
2024-10-11 05:21:40
154阅读
1.Array.isArray() 用于判断一个对象是否为数组。如果对象是数组返回 true,否则返回 false。Array.isArray([]) // true2.constructor 属性返回对创建此对象的函数的引用。[].constructor === Array //true3.instanceof 运算符用于检测构造函数的 prototype 属性是否出现在某个实例对象的原型链上
原创
2022-01-25 11:18:56
266阅读
1.Array.isArray() 用于判断一个对象是否为数组。如果对象是数组返回 true,否则返回 false。Array.isArray([]) // true2.constructor 属性返回对创建此对象的函数的引用。[].constructor === Array //true3.instanceof 运算符用于检测构造函数的 prototype 属性是否出现在某个实例对象的原型链上[] instanceof Array //true4.调用Object上原型to.
原创
2021-07-12 11:13:05
502阅读
## Python判断是不是数组
在Python中,可以使用不同的方法来判断一个对象是否为数组。数组是一种有序的集合,可以存储多个元素,并且可以通过索引来访问和操作这些元素。本文将介绍几种常用的方法来判断一个对象是否为数组,并提供相应的代码示例。
### 方法一:使用`type()`函数判断
在Python中,可以使用`type()`函数来获取一个对象的类型。如果一个对象的类型为`list`
原创
2023-10-16 10:15:29
495阅读
# Java判断图片是否空白
在Java中,判断一张图片是否是空白的,通常指的是图片中所有的像素值是否都为透明或者背景色。这可以通过遍历图片的每一个像素点,检查其颜色值来实现。以下是一个详细的步骤和代码示例,帮助你实现这一功能。
## 步骤
1. **读取图片文件**:首先,需要使用Java的图像处理库,如`BufferedImage`,来读取图片文件。
2. **遍历像素**:使用`get
原创
2024-07-21 05:30:40
277阅读
## 判断 String 是不是 JSON 数组
在 Java 编程中,经常会遇到需要判断一个 String 是否为 JSON 数组的情况。JSON(JavaScript Object Notation)是一种轻量级的数据交换格式,在数据交换、存储和表示方面有着广泛的应用。判断一个 String 是否为 JSON 数组可以帮助我们更好地处理数据,并进行相应的操作。
### JSON 数组的定义
原创
2024-02-18 03:53:10
79阅读
# Java反射:判断类型是否为数组
在Java编程中,反射是一种强大的工具,可以在运行时检查类和对象的属性和行为。通过反射,我们不仅可以动态访问对象的属性和方法,还能获取类的信息,包括类是否为数组。本文将重点介绍如何使用Java反射判断一个类型是否为数组,并提供相应的代码示例。
## 什么是反射?
反射是Java提供的一个强大的API,用户可以在运行时获取类的信息。这包括类的名称、方法、字
原创
2024-08-10 06:10:54
43阅读
# 在Java中判断Object是否为byte数组
在Java编程中,开发者经常需要判断一个Object类型的变量是否是特定类型的数据,比如byte数组。对于刚入行的小白来说,这样的问题可能会显得复杂,但其实只要掌握了一定的概念和步骤,就能轻松解决。本文将带您一步步了解如何判断一个Object是否为byte数组。
## 处理流程
下面是实现判断的流程。我们将用表格展示每个步骤的名称和描述。
原创
2024-08-09 10:55:27
133阅读
# Java 如何判断一个数组是否为空
在Java编程中,判断一个数组是否为空是一个基础但非常重要的操作。无论在数据处理、算法实现还是用户输入验证中,空数组的处理都是必不可少的部分。本文将为您提供一个项目方案,包括代码示例、流程图和甘特图。
## 项目背景
在许多应用中,我们需要对用户输入的数组进行验证,以确保其在进行操作(如排序或查找)之前是有效的。因此,需要一个有效的机制来判断数组是否为
原创
2024-08-06 05:01:41
22阅读
# 如何判断Java String是不是JSON数组
## 概述
在Java开发中,我们经常需要判断一个字符串是否为JSON数组。本文将介绍如何通过代码实现这一功能,帮助刚入行的小白开发者解决这个问题。
## 流程步骤
下面是判断Java String是否为JSON数组的流程步骤:
| 步骤 | 描述 |
| --- | --- |
| 1 | 将字符串转换为JSONArray对象 |
|
原创
2024-06-04 07:02:09
84阅读
# 判断回车的问题
在Java中,我们可以使用不同的方法来判断一个字符是否为回车。下面介绍几种常见的方法和示例代码。
## 方法一:使用字符比较
我们可以使用字符比较的方式来判断一个字符是否为回车。在ASCII码表中,回车键的ASCII码为13。我们可以通过将字符与ASCII码进行比较来判断。
```java
char ch = 'a';
if (ch == 13) {
Syste
原创
2023-10-10 08:55:17
537阅读